Job Title: Marketing & Communications Specialist (Part-Time) Industry: Healthcare Association Location (city, state): Washington, DC (Hybrid – 2 days onsit) Assignment Type: Contract (anticipated 1 year) Pay: $25–$30 per hour (depending on experience) Work Schedule: Part-time, approximately 20 hours per week; flexible within standard business hours Benefits: This position is eligible for medical, dental, vision, and 401(k). About Our Client: Our client is a well-established, mission-driven professional association within the healthcare space that supports a large national membership through education, research, digital publishing, and industry resources. The organization is known for its collaborative culture, commitment to quality content, and data-driven approach to advancing professional excellence. Job Description: Addison Group is partnering with our client to identify a detail-oriented Marketing & Communications Specialist to support part-time marketing initiatives across digital and visual platforms. This role will contribute to the promotion of research publications, podcasts, and digital products through coordinated campaigns that blend creativity with performance insights. The ideal candidate enjoys balancing hands-on content execution with campaign coordination, thrives in collaborative environments, and brings both creative and analytical strengths to their work. Key Responsibilities: • Write, edit, and adapt marketing content for websites, email campaigns, newsletters, and social media channels • Support campaign development by creating messaging, taglines, and promotional copy for digital publications and multimedia content • Collaborate with designers and creative partners to produce digital and print visuals, including graphics, banners, and social assets • Create and update visual assets using tools such as Adobe Creative Suite and Canva • Maintain promotional and editorial calendars to ensure timely and accurate campaign execution • Assist with planning and launching email and digital marketing campaigns, including scheduling and testing • Monitor campaign performance metrics and support reporting on engagement, reach, and growth trends • Help identify opportunities to improve messaging, targeting, and creative assets based on data insights • Organize and maintain shared marketing assets, templates, and libraries • Provide coordination and quality control support for marketing deliverables tied to events, releases, and special initiatives Qualifications: • 3–5 years of experience in marketing, communications, or digital content roles - ideally within the nonprofit sector • Bachelor’s degree in Marketing, Communications, Journalism, or a related field • Strong writing, editing, and organizational skills with attention to detail • Experience working with email marketing platforms such as HubSpot, Salesforce Marketing Cloud, or Mailchimp • Proficiency with design and content tools including Adobe Creative Suite and Canva • Familiarity with analytics and reporting platforms such as Google Analytics 4, Looker Studio, or marketing dashboards • Ability to manage multiple priorities and deadlines in a fast-paced environment • Collaborative mindset with the flexibility to work across cross-functional teams Additional Details: • Contract role with an expected duration of approximately one year • Flexible work hours within standard business hours; weekly standing meeting required • Hybrid schedule with preference for limited onsite presence • Interviews will include an initial phone screen followed by a virtual panel discussion • Proof of eligibility to work will be required upon offer Perks: • Flexible part-time schedule • Opportunity to support high-visibility digital and publishing initiatives • Collaborative, mission-focused work environment • Exposure to large-scale digital campaigns and professional publications Addison Group is an Equal Opportunity Employer.
